WebIn criminal law, incitement is the encouragement of another person to commit a crime. Depending on the jurisdiction, some or all types of incitement may be illegal. Where illegal, … WebJan 14, 2024 · Incitement to violence, including incitement to racial violence, is not protected by the First Amendment. This is a very narrow exception; mere advocacy of violence cannot be made criminal “except where such advocacy is directed to inciting or producing imminent lawless action and is likely to incite or produce such action.” Three … how to spawn a zorse with commands https://myagentandrea.com

WebJan 19, 2024 · The Supreme Court has carved out exceptions to First Amendment protections for speech that incites listeners to riot or other illegal action, threatens someone with violence, or is harmful in certain other ways. … Web18 U.S. Code § 2102 - Definitions. As used in this chapter, the term “ riot ” means a public disturbance involving (1) an act or acts of violence by one or more persons part of an assemblage of three or more persons, which act or acts shall constitute a clear and present danger of, or shall result in, damage or injury to the property of ...
